A mixture of 3-(2-methylpyridin-4-yl)-1-trityl-1H-pyrazolo[4,3-c]pyridin-6-amine (intermediate 5a; 50 mg, 0.107 mmol) and 1-fluoro-4-[(1R)-1-isocyanatoethyl]-benzene (75 mg, 0.454 mmol) in 1,4-dioxane (1 mL) was heated to 60° C. overnight, then cooled down to RT and concentrated in vacuo. The residue was suspended in DCM and purified by chromatography on silica gel (0-50% MeOH/DCM) to yield a solid, which was directly dissolved in DCM (1 mL) and treated with TFA (1 mL). The mixture was stirred at RT for 3 h, then concentrated in vacuo and purified via reverse phase HPLC over a gradient of 20-55% MeCN with 0.1% TFA. The collected fractions were then partitioned between DCM/MeOH and 1N NaOH. The organic layer was dried (Na2SO4) and concentrated in vacuo to provide 1-[(1S)-1-(4-fluorophenyl)ethyl]-3-[3-(2-methylpyridin-4-yl)-1H-pyrazolo[4,3-c]pyridin-6-yl]urea as a solid (13 mg, 0.033 mmol, 31%). MS ESI calc'd. for C21H20N6OF. [M+1]+ 391, found 391.
